Can they soar in the arena...and beyond? Grand Prix show jumper Trina Powers has one goal: make it to the Olympics. After nearly a decade of failed attempts, injured horses and broken relationships, she's finally a (very partial) owner of the horse that can take her to the top. And she's learned her lesson: no man will stand in her way this time. That is until Grayson J. Sterling shows up as the new majority owner of her horse. He's brusque and disgustingly rich-the two worst features a man could have, according to Trina-and devastatingly handsome. Can Trina and Grayson learn to work together, or will yet another man sabotage her dreams? Meanwhile, Mila is trying to be the "perfect" wife to Alex-thanks to the help of the Internet-while juggling her responsibilities at the Center and her rigorous competition schedule. Her own pursuit of Olympic success is threatened as she struggles to balance her personal and professional life. Can she find a way to be all that she needs to be, without destroying her bonds with either Alex or Trina? SOAR is a tale of resilience, passion, and the courage to embrace the unexpected. It's a story of overcoming fears, breaking down walls, and the transformative power of trust and teamwork. As Trina and Mila's paths converge, they discover that the road to the Olympics is about more than just winning; it's about the journey of self-discovery, the bonds we forge, and the choices that define us. Tropes you'll find (and love) in this novel: Enemies to lovers Slow Burn Opposites attract Neurodivergent FMC Billionaire love interest Single dad Age gap

Tiffany was riding horses before she could walk. She's a five-time IAHA national champion and competed regularly at the Winter Equestrian Festival with her gentle giant, Obi-Wan. She received her Masters of Fine Arts in Creative Writing from the University of Tampa. Her writing is an outpouring of her love for horses, and her love for love.
